The Rockdale, Sandow and Southern Railroad (reporting mark RSS) is a Class III railroad operating in the United States state of Texas. It consists of 5 miles (8.0 km) of track between Rockdale and Marjorie, Texas.
In 2005, the holding company RailAmerica purchased the railroad.
The railroad's traffic comes mainly from aluminum products, as well as other metals. RSS hauled around 6,100 carloads in 2008.
